These texts, compiled over centuries, are not a single history but a diverse library of genres, from law and prophecy to poetry and gospel. Historical Narrative: Joshua, Judges, Ruth, 1 Samuel, 2 Samuel, 1 Kings, 2 Kings.

Traditionally, Moses was attributed as the author of the Pentateuch, while figures like Joshua, Samuel, and Jeremiah were linked to other historical books. Similarly, the historical accuracy of events like the Exodus or the conquest of Jericho is frequently examined through archaeology and comparative ancient Near Eastern texts, leading to a spectrum of interpretations regarding their literal truth.
